Janice Walker is a pediatric physical therapist practicing in San Bernardino, CA. Janice is a doctor specializing in physical treatment of children to help reduce pain, restore mobility, rehabilitate an injury, or increase movement and overall function. As a physical therapist, Dr. Walker can treat multiple conditions with exercises, ultrasound, electrical stimulation, joint mobilization, heat, ice, massage, laser or light therapy and more. Dr. Walker will create a treatment plan based on the childs specific injury, disease or condition, and might target a specific body part or body system based on the individual.
